Restoration House is Massachusetts social services business (Services) located at 257 Cherry St, Fall River, MA 02720. Restoration House is categorized as Social Services (NEC) (Primary SIC Code is 8399). Last year company annual revenue was $2,605,800.
For more information about the products and services offered by Restoration House's visit our office located at 257 Cherry St in Fall River, MA 02720, or simply call: (508) 672-5381. According to our information, the Restoration House Manager is Alfred Vieira.
restoration house from fall river, MA restoration house opening hours, directions
You might also like other local Fall River, Massachusetts locations:
Restoration House reviews.
There are no reviews for Restoration House yet, be the first one to review this business!